#c80c5c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c80c5c is composed of 78.4% red, 4.7%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94% magenta, 54%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 334.5 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 41.6%. #c80c5c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ff18b8 with #910000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

#c80c5c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c80c5c has RGB values of R:200, G:12,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.54,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13110364.

Shades and Tints of #c80c5c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0107 is the darkest color, while #fffb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#c80c5c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6669 is the less saturated color, while #d0045b is the most saturated one.
